The linguist tools are a dependency of every CTK plug-in

https://github.com/commontk/CTK/blob/master/CMake/ctkMacroBuildPlugin.cmake#L319

You shouldn't need to add the Qt5*_DIR CMake variables yourself. I'd 
suggest to try removing all of the Qt5*_DIR variables from the CMake 
cache and run configure again (from the MITK build directory, not the 
MITK-superbuild one).

> That's strange as i'm pretty sure that the linguist tools are not a 
> dependency of MITK, not even a transitive one. Is it possible that you have 
> that dependency in your own code/module/plugin/app? Search for "Qt5|" in all 
> of your CMakeLists.txt files to get an overview of your Qt dependencies. The 
> MITK Qt 5 dependencies are listed in [1]. A few optional modules have an 
> additional dependency to Qt5Quick.

> Hi everyone,
>
> Following my last month questions and with your help, I did manage to install 
> MITK 2015.05.2 using Qt4 on a new iMac. However, a few days ago I updated the 
> OSX El Capitan with a new security update and had to rebuild my MITK plugins 
> to update few changes I had in my code. Since, then I have been facing 
> strange problems, first of all the same MITK code was not building again 
> throwing errors at:
>
> Modules/MapperExt/src/mitkUnstructuredGridMapper2D.cpp
> Modules/MapperExt/src/vtkMitkOpenGLVolumeTextureMapper3D.cpp
>
> Complaining about using delete[] for arrays in these two files, which I 
> thought might be due to a change in the OSX c++ compiler after the update. 
> So, I manually updated these two files and have noticed that in the nightly 
> version of MITK the same changes have been done. Following this, the code 
> actually gets built and runs normally but a strange crash happens when I try 
> to use the DICOM plugin and load a DICOM into the viewer. The application 
> crashes and quits. Are these events anyhow related?
>
> I also tried to build MITK from scratch using the current developing branch 
> but it seemed that it is not stable yet as the code did not compile. Can 
> anyone please shed some light on these? Because, I think I am running out of 
> options to test.
